The Department:
The Purchasing Division resides in the City's Finance Department and maintains a "centralized purchasing system" that is responsible for all purchasing and contracting activity for supplies, materials, and equipment as well as general and professional services. The Division also operates a Central Warehouse, with over 3,000 inventory items primarily to support the City's utility departments (Silicon Valley Power and the Water and Sewer Departments). The Division is also responsible for the disposition of surplus property and the City mailroom.
The Division will soon expand its warehouse operations with the opening of a second warehouse to support Silicon Valley Power’s infrastructure projects. This recruitment is to fill the Chief Storekeeper position that will manage operations at the current central warehouse, as the incumbent Chief Storekeeper will be transitioning over to the new warehouse.

DESCRIPTION:
The Department:
The mission of the Finance Department is to ensure that the financial/fiscal activities of the City, its Agencies and Corporations are performed, recorded and presented in compliance with professional and ethical standards. The Finance Department administers the financial affairs of the City, including City-owned public utilities. These functions include: budget administration and control; maintaining a general accounting system and the preparation of comprehensive annual financial reports; collection of taxes, fees, special assessments and utility charges; investment of City funds; procurement of supplies, materials, equipment, and services; operating the City Warehouse; issuance of bonds and debt management; internal auditing; and financial management of contracts, including leases.
The Accounting Division resides in the City's Finance Department and is responsible for providing relevant, accurate, and timely transaction processing and financial reporting services for the City.
The Position:
This is a paraprofessional position in the classified service and is distinguished from the next lower level of Accounting Technician II in that positions at this level require the frequent use of a high degree of independent judgment and interpretative ability related to a technical knowledge of accounting, computer applications, on-line financial systems, and applicable laws and regulations. While a Senior Accounting Technician can perform work in all areas of the Accounting Division, the current recruitment is within the Accounts Payable section. Incumbents in this class use computer applications on a daily basis in accomplishing their work. Incumbents in this class are expected to supervise and provide technical guidance to staff.
